The relationship between the standard of living and the level of crime has been repeatedly studied in different countries at different stages of their development. In the article, two countries are chosen as the object of study, in which in recent decades there has been an increase in the standard of living of the population – Russia and China. For these countries, the most characteristic and unified indicators were selected as dependent and independent variables, data for the last 30 years were collected and analyzed. The study examined the dynamics of all selected indicators over a long period. The study established a connection between the crime rate (the number of victims of intentional homicides per 100,000 population) and the standard of living (HDI and its components) in both countries. For each country, regression models were built that reflect the quantitative characteristics of these dependencies. Additionally, the connection between the crime level in the Russian Federation and the differentiation of the population by income level has been studied.References:

TThe purpose of the study is to develop a methodological approach to comparative assessment of the resource potential of the cloud infocommunication services sphere in Russian regions in order to determine the state and development prospects of regional resources. The approach is based on the construction of integral indices of human and infrastructure resources of the regions. The choice of statistical indicators included in the named indices was substantiated. The assessments of the level of development of the resource potential of the cloud infocommunication services sphere in Russian regions were constructed based on the current Rosstat data for 2022 and 2023. The regions were grouped by analogy with the groupings of the BCG matrix and the Gartner quadrant. Each region is assessed by two indices: «human resources» and «infrastructure resources». Four groups of regions were defined, corresponding to the four quadrants: with high scores for both indices; with high scores only for the infrastructure resources indicator; with high scores only for the human resources indicator; with low scores for both indicators. The prospects for the development of regional resources were determined, taking into account the identified specificity of regional resources and the share of costs for the implementation and use of digital technologies in the gross regional product. The results can be used to justify strategic directions for the development of the resource potential of the infocommunication sphere of Russian regions.References:

The article analyzes the key optimization and planning methods used for transport logistics. An algorithm using graph models for the formation of optimal transportation routes, taking into account the main logistical factors, is considered. In contrast to the classical routing problem for transport logistics, the authors use multifactorial assessment and adaptive heuristics in the presented work. The heuristics proposed by the authors takes into account not only the distance, but also important logistic parameters, such as fuel costs and the time of passage of the route section. The applied multifactorial assessment allows us to build a refined graph model and obtain optimal routes that take into account many factors, which increases efficiency, reduces costs and delivery time. The problem of multi-criteria route optimization solved by the authors has practical application for routing the delivery of goods from large marketplaces to pick-up points taking into account many factors. To solve the problem, the authors present a multi-factor route optimization method A* with adaptive heuristics. For instrumental support of logistics systems in the object-oriented programming language C#, an algorithm is implemented in the form of a library. The developed algorithm and software allow solving problems of optimization, planning and development of the transport and logistics services sector.References:

The article introduces a method of vector representation for a discipline and curriculum, constructed through a graph of key skills acquired by students during the learning process. Additionally, metrics are introduced for assessing the curriculum, which can be computed based on such vector representation: connectivity, novelty, and diversity. For each metric, a range of values is provided along with proposed techniques for influencing these values. The combined application of these three metrics enables the evaluation of the current quality of the educational program.References:

The paper analyzes the practices of release planning and task allocation in agile project management using multi-criteria optimization methods and genetic algorithms. A combined method that solves the problem of selecting requirements for release (Next Release Problem) based on NSGA-II algorithm and optimization of task scheduling considering resource constraints and sequence of stages (Resource Constrained Project Scheduling Problem) is developed. The peculiarities of using DEAP library in Python to implement evolutionary computations are described, as well as the use of NumPy library to accelerate vector operations and Matplotlib to visualize the results. The architecture of the software solution is presented, including modular code organization and integration of custom heuristics for building optimal schedules. The description of utility, risk and penalty functions for dependency violations and resource constraints is given, as well as the application of crossover and mutation methods for dictionary structures of schedules. Iterative optimization linking the stages of epics selection and schedule construction to reach a stable optimum is shown. Experimental validation confirmed the effectiveness of the proposed approach as it achieves utility maximization of the set of epics, minimization of penalties and idle time of employees in constructing optimal schedules. The developed system is applicable for complex release scheduling in Agile teams and forms the basis for further research in agile project management and resource optimization.References:
